how does the high heat capacity of water benefit organisms? it causes water to boil at a low temperature. it prevents temperature fluctuations in organisms. it allows rapid temperature changes in organisms

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

Water's high heat capacity means it can absorb or release a large amount of heat with little temperature change. In organisms, this property helps maintain a stable internal temperature, preventing rapid and potentially harmful temperature fluctuations. Water boiling at a low - temperature is not related to its high heat capacity, and high heat capacity does not allow rapid temperature changes.

Answer:

It prevents temperature fluctuations in organisms.
